How much does a Wildlife Manager make in Anchorage, AK?

As of April 01, 2025, the average annual salary for a Wildlife Manager in Anchorage, AK is $75,789. Salary.com reports that pay typically ranges from $62,299 to $93,817, with most professionals earning between $50,016 and $110,231.

These charts show the average base salary (core compensation), as well as the average total cash compensation for the job of Wildlife Manager in Anchorage, AK. The base salary for Wildlife Manager ranges from $62,299 to $93,817 with the average base salary of $75,789. The total cash compensation, which includes base, and annual incentives, can vary anywhere from $62,299 to $94,598 with the average total cash compensation of $75,789.
